Post-Apocalyptic Dark Rock Track.
Please note:
Since most of our tracks are based on spontaneously improvised sessions, it also happens that lyrics are spontaneously recapitulated from memory that fit very well at the moment. In this case "Morning Dew" by Nazareth, which had inspired us very much then. The original track was written by Bonnie Dobson in the 60ies. This is just about the lyrics, the theme is 100% 1st Contact with a little sonic makeup on our basic session theme - no cover.
Therefore this track may only be used for private, non-commercial purposes.
